樂隊由主唱Tuomas Saukkonen在1999年創立,當時是作為他自己的個人活動。在一次採訪中記者問過他「Before The Dawn」到底是個人活動還是一個樂隊,Tuomas希望是一個樂隊,不過樂隊的音樂都是Tuomas一個創作的,有幾張專輯所有的伴奏包括吉他、鍵盤、貝斯、鼓,都是Tuomas一個人完成的,因為在芬蘭一個樂手通常都會加入N個樂隊,共同完成一張專輯的時間很趕,還好主唱是一個多才多藝的工作狂,一人全搞定了,所以個人覺得Before The Dawn是一個比較個人化的樂隊,因為主唱在採訪中說過自己做音樂的時候會變成一個獨裁者,幾乎不給其他樂隊成員創作的空間(這一點和Timo Tolkki好像很像)。   1999年,Before The Dawn的第一個DEMO全部是由主唱Tuomas Saukkonen一個人完成的,在發表EP"Gehenna"之後,Tuomas Saukkonen得到了許多唱片合約,應該也有不少樂隊邀請他加入,但是沒有一個讓他真正想要參與。隨著下一張發表的MCD"My Darkness"收到好評,Tuomas被音樂廠牌Locomotive Music看中,並且得到一份唱片合約。隨後加入樂隊最初的其他幾名成員Panu Willman、Mike Ojala、和Kimmo Nurmi,並且在2003年發表了他們的第一張正式唱片"My Darkness",在第二年又發表了第二張唱片"4:17 am",同時展開歐洲巡迴演出。   在2005年主唱宣佈開除樂隊其他所有成員,因為他認為以前的樂隊成員不夠敬業,然後邀請Lars Eikind, Juho Räihä, 和Dani Miettinen加入樂隊,基本形成了樂隊的陣容。在2006年,主唱Tuomas和樂隊的新成員發表了第三張專輯"The Ghost",2007年發表了第四張專輯"Deadlight"(個人覺得是Before The Dawn最好聽的一張專輯),"Deadlight"裡的單曲「Faithless」在芬蘭top20歌曲榜排名第二名。   在第五張專輯"Soundscape of Silence"的製作中,樂隊又面臨一次人員變動,鼓手Dani Miettinen退出樂隊,鼓手的位置一直空著,現場表演的時候再臨時找鼓手,當然這張專輯也獲得了不錯的成績。

Back in 1999, when Tuomas Saukkonen felt the need to break his routines as a drummer of a local band, his new metal project called BEFORE THE DAWN was born. As soon as the studio was booked, the following demo session started a decade that brought 3 demos, 5 full length albums, 1 DVD and 2 mini albums. BEFORE THE DAWN also hit both single and album charts in the bands home country Finland many times and played a huge amount of shows in more than 16 countries supporting bands like KATATONIA, MOONSPELL, SWALLOW THE SUN, SCAR SYMMETRY and AMORPHIS.
Soon, the band had gathered a solid fan base all around the globe. Although the first 10 years were characterized by many label and line up changes, 2010 introduced the strongest BTD line-up ever to be seen on stage and in the studio. The year also took the band to position #1 of the official Finnish chart with their “Decade Of Darkness” EP and in front of Asian metalheads in China and Japan supporting STRATOVARIUS and TURISAS. No matter what, BEFORE THE DAWN never rested and hit the studio soon again, recording their highly anticipated new album “Deathstar Rising” which was mixed and mastered in November 2010 and once again proves the magic BEFORE THE DAWN stands for.

Album Review

Rise of the Phoenix is the 7th studio album from Finnish metalers Before the Dawn, due to be released on the 27th of April via Nuclear Blast records. With a brand new line-up, Tuomas Saukkonen (Vocals, Guitar) promised that this album would be the “most epic” album that the band has released so far. And honestly, it seems that this is a man who sticks to his word. Not only this album has very epic proportions, but there is also a fair amount of aggression, some very nice melodies, and some excellent dynamics. Additionally, to me, this album has a slight Celtic influence, since I feel that most of the melodies are very similar to the sound of the Celts, which is absolutely great. The combination between the dark and heavy sound of Before the Dawn, along with these particular melodies, works extremely well while of course, a very distinct Finnish sound is present, which shouldn’t come as a surprise to anyone.
